Monster Beverage Corporation $MNST Position Boosted by Illinois Municipal Retirement Fund

Illinois Municipal Retirement Fund increased its holdings in Monster Beverage Corporation (NASDAQ:MNSTFree Report) by 100.2% during the second qu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or owned 404,566 shares of the company’s stock after purchasing an additional 202,520 shares during the quarter. Illinois Municipal Retirement Fund’s holdings in Monster Beverage were worth $25,342,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Monster Beverage Trading Up 5.2%

NASDAQ MNST opened at $69.73 on Monday. The company has a market capitalization of $68.09 billion, a PE ratio of 43.31,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 2.31 and a beta of 0.53. Monster Beverage Corporation has a 1-year low of $45.70 and a 1-year high of $72.62. The firm’s fifty day simple moving average is $66.59 and its 200-day simple moving average is $63.50.

Monster Beverage (NASDAQ:MNSTGet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, November 6th. The company reported $0.56 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.48 by $0.08. The company had revenue of $2.20 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$2.11 billion. Monster Beverage had a return on equity of 27.46% and a net margin of 20.54%.The business’s quarterly revenue was up 16.8%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period last year, the business earned $0.41 EPS. As a group, analysts predict that Monster Beverage Corporation will post 1.62 EPS for the current year.

Monster Beverage Profile

(Free Report)

Monster Beverage Corporation, through its subsidiaries, engages in development, marketing, sale, and distribution of energy drink beverages and concentrates in the United States and internationally. The company operates through three segments: Monster Energy Drinks, Strategic Brands, Alcohol Brands, and Other.
